James 1:16-18 closes the first section of his letter, the testing of our faith, by informing us that we should be a kind of firstfruits of God's creatures. This great God, whom James refers to as the Father of lights, reveals His illuminous glory in all creation, and imperfect you and me are His most cherished of masterpieces.
